diff options
Diffstat (limited to 'clangd/test/test-uri-posix.test')
-rw-r--r-- | clangd/test/test-uri-posix.test | 11 |
1 files changed, 11 insertions, 0 deletions
diff --git a/clangd/test/test-uri-posix.test b/clangd/test/test-uri-posix.test new file mode 100644 index 00000000..2b67fa03 --- /dev/null +++ b/clangd/test/test-uri-posix.test @@ -0,0 +1,11 @@ +# RUN: clangd -lit-test < %s | FileCheck -strict-whitespace %s +# UNSUPPORTED: windows-gnu,windows-msvc +# Test authority-less URI +{"jsonrpc":"2.0","id":0,"method":"initialize","params":{"processId":123,"rootPath":"clangd","capabilities":{},"trace":"off"}} +--- +{"jsonrpc":"2.0","method":"textDocument/didOpen","params":{"textDocument":{"uri":"test:///foo.c","languageId":"c","version":1,"text":"void main() {}"}}} +# CHECK: "uri": "file:///clangd-test/foo.c" +--- +{"jsonrpc":"2.0","id":5,"method":"shutdown"} +--- +{"jsonrpc":"2.0","method":"exit"} |